Tumor necrosis factor receptor-associated factors (TRAFs)--a family of adapter proteins that regulates life and death.

The signaling pathways that regulate cell survival are beginning to be defined. Receptors such as Fas and tumor necrosis factor receptor type I (TNFRI) have been shown to be capable of initiating programmed cell death. [Tumor necrosis factor receptor-associated periodic syndrome].

Tumoral necrosis factor receptor-associated periodic syndrome (TRAPS) is an autosomal dominantly inherited disease belonging to the hereditary periodic fever syndromes, which are the main subgroup among systemic autoinflammatory diseases. TARGETING TNF-RECEPTOR ASSOCIATED FACTORS (TRAFs) FOR THERAPEUTIC INTERVENTION

TNF-Receptors Associated Factors (TRAFs) are the molecules that upon engagement of the TNF-receptor (TNFR) by a TNF-family ligand come first in contact with the activated TNFR, initially acting as docking molecules for kinases and other effector proteins that are recruited to the activated receptor.
